Definitions

  1. A number of places in England:
    countable, uncountable
  2. A hamlet near Horns Cross, Parkham parish, Torridge district, Devon (OS grid ref SS3723).
    countable, uncountable
  3. A village and civil parish in west Dorset (OS grid ref ST7010).
    countable, uncountable
  4. A village and civil parish in North Hertfordshire district, Hertfordshire (OS grid ref TL1633).
    countable, uncountable
  5. A small village in Ab Kettleby parish, Melton district, Leicestershire (OS grid ref SK7323).
    countable, uncountable
  6. A hamlet and civil parish (without a council) in West Oxfordshire district, Oxfordshire (OS grid ref SP2309).
    countable, uncountable
  7. A hamlet in Nunney parish, Somerset, previously in Mendip district (OS grid ref ST7245).
    countable, uncountable
  8. A locality in Latrobe council area and the West Tamar council area, northern Tasmania, Australia.
    countable, uncountable
  9. A habitational surname from Old English.
